Sky Sports pundit Gary Neville has praised Liverpool head coach Arne Slot for improving several players since he took over from Jurgen Klopp last summer, with the Reds on the brink of winning the Premier League title.
At the start of the season, Neville didn't even have Liverpool in his top four prediction, instead believing that Manchester United— then under Erik ten Hag — would make the Champions League spots.
